A friend of a friend was looking for an anniversary gift. She found just what she wanted on Etsy, but couldn't order and receive it in time. I used scrapbook paper to cut out hearts, put pop dots in between  the layers, and mounted them on white cardstock in a 12x12 frame. She chose custom text to highlight the couple's names, family members, and special places. I love how it turned out !


Another friend of a friend was celebrating her baby's first birthday and wanted a "Wild One" theme. These little crowns were put on wooden dowels, placed in mason jars, and used as centerpieces I found a crown in my Silhouette library and stretched it to the shape I wanted, then offset it to make the larger crown. I typed out "WILD ONE" on a 3D banner from my library and printed and cut them. I also made a cake topper and cut letters out for a banner for her.

Another friend asked me to make a little street sign to go on a Freddy Krueger wreath she was making for her niece. All the signs she found were metal and were too heavy to be placed on the wreath. I drew a rectangle, put an oval on it, and combined them into one shape. Then I offset the new shape to get the larger shape. I cut 4 pieces of the outside silver piece to make it more 3D. I did 2 layers of the letters.
